Pull canceled subscriptions directly from a Postgres or MySQL database and analyze them for churn patterns. Requires POSTGRES_URL or MYSQL_URL env var (use a read-only database user , see retentioncheck.com/integrations for the exact SQL to create one). You describe your schema in plain arguments (table, cancelled_at_column, reason_column, etc.) and the tool generates a safe parameterized SELECT query. Includes plan MRR, sub age, and schema-mismatch detection with actionable errors. Defaults to last 90 days.. It is categorised as a Read tool in the RetentionCheck MCP Server, which means it retrieves data without modifying state.

analyze_sql_churn is a Read tool with low risk. Read-only tools are generally safe to allow by default.
Yes. Add a rate_limit block to the analyze_sql_churn rule in your PolicyLayer policy. For example, setting max: 10 and window: 60 limits the tool to 10 calls per minute. Rate limits are tracked per agent session and reset automatically.
Set action: deny in the PolicyLayer policy for analyze_sql_churn. The AI agent will receive a policy violation error and cannot call the tool. You can also include a reason field to explain why the tool is blocked.
analyze_sql_churn is provided by the RetentionCheck MCP server (@retentioncheck/mcp-server). PolicyLayer sits as a proxy in front of this server to enforce policies before tool calls reach the server.
